Patrick Surtain II picked up a couple more honors today for his outstanding season. Surtain was named Defensive Player of the Year by the Professional Football Writers of America (he was named to the PFWA’s All-NFL team earlier this week). He has also been named the 101 Awards’ 2024 AFC Defensive Player of the Year. The 101 Awards have been awarded annually by The Committee of 101 since 1969, and are the longest continual awards program dedicated exclusively to the NFL.
Klutch Sports Group, with Nicole Lynn as the lead agent, announced today that it will be reprensenting Tyler Booker, Jihaad Campbell, Jalen Milroe, and Tim Smith in the upcoming draft. Lynn and KSG have represented a long list of former Alabama players, including Will Anderson, Christian Barmore, Jalen Hurts, Evan Neal, Quinnen Williams, and Jedrick Wills, among others.

Derrick Henry and Ryan Kelly have made the finalists cut for the NFLPA’s Alan Page Community Award. Henry and Kelly were among 18 nominees (as was Raekwon Davis) by virtue of being one of weekly Community MVPs awarded by the players’ association. A winner will be announced on February 5.
